Hurricane Milton Weakens Slightly Over Gulf Of Mexico

People walk along a windy Hollywood Beach as Tropical Storm Debby moves through the Gulf of Mexico toward Florida on Sunday, Aug. 4, 2024 in Hollywood, Fla. (WPLG via AP)

On Wednesday morning, Hurricane Milton weakened slightly over the Gulf of Mexico, with winds now reaching 155 mph, as reported by the National Hurricane Center. This places the hurricane just 2 mph below the Category 5 threshold, indicating its continued strength and potential impact.

Despite the slight weakening, Milton is expected to remain a formidable major hurricane as it approaches landfall in Florida overnight tonight. The National Hurricane Center forecasts that the storm will continue to lose some strength throughout the day, but it is still anticipated to make a significant impact upon reaching the coast.
